Cranberry-Raspberry Mold

Prep: 20 min Serves: 20 Cuisine: American

A vibrant, fruity gelatin mold blending cranberry and raspberry flavors, perfect for festive gatherings or dessert lovers seeking a cool, creamy treat with a tart twist.

Ingredients

  • 4 cups boiling water
  • 2 packages (6 oz. each) raspberry flavor gelatin
  • 16 ounces sour cream
  • 16 ounces whole cranberry sauce

Instructions

  1. Pour boiling water over the gelatin in a bowl and stir until the gelatin is dissolved.
  2. Refrigerate until the mixture is thickened but not set.
  3. Beat in sour cream and cranberry sauce with a hand beater until smooth.
  4. Pour the mixture into a 9 x 12-inch pan.
  5. Refrigerate until the mold is firm.
